新型聚合物压裂液的研制及评价
STUDY AND EVALUATION OF A NEW POLYMER FRACTURING FLUID
【摘要】 采用AM和AMPS二元共聚 ,合成一种水溶聚合物P(AM /AMPS)的。对合成条件进行了分析 ,探讨了单体、温度、引发剂和反应时间等因素对聚合物特性粘数的影响 ,并在此基础上形成压裂液的配方。依据SY - 5 10 7- 86标准 ,对压裂液进行室内性能评价。结果表明该聚合物压裂液耐温、耐盐、抗剪切性能良好
【Abstract】 A new water-soluble polymer P(AM/AMPS) has been synthesized by the binary copolymerization of AM(acrylamide )and AMPS (acrylamido-2-methyl propane sulfonic acid), in which the synthesizing conditions have been investigated. Effects of monomer concentration, temperature, initiator and polymerization time on the intrinsic viscosity number were discussed and a new fracturing fluid formulation was obtained. According to the standard SY5107-86, we evaluate the performance of the fracturing fluid in the lab, results show that the polymer fracturing fluid has good performance on resistance to heat, salt and shearing.
